Danford Be it remembered that heretofore to wit: On January 28, 1904, application for Probate of Will was filed herein which reads and is in words and figures following, to wit: application for Probate of Will – Probate court, Noble County, Ohio. In the matter of the Last Will and Testament of Ellis J. Danford, Deceased. To the Probate Court of said County, your petitioner respectfully represents that Ellis J. Danford late a resident of the township of Noble in said County, died on or about the 13th day of January A.D. 1904, leaving an instrument in writing herewith produced purporting to be his last will and Testament: That the said Ellis J. Danford died leaving Katie Danford his widow who resides near Belle Valley, Ohio and the following named persons his only next of kin, to wit: Name age of minors Degree of Kinship P.O. Address Robert Danford Son Belle Valley, Ohio Arza Danford Son Belle Valley, Ohio Mary Danford Daughter Belle Valley, Ohio Minnie Danford Daughter Byesville, Ohio Your petitioner offers aid Will for Probate and prays that a time may be fixed for the proving of the same, and that said above named persons resident in this state may be notified according to law of the pendency of said proceedings. Robert Danford, Petitioner And afterwards, to wit: On January 28, 1904, Will was filed herein which reads and is in words and figures following, to wit: The Last Will and Testament of Ellis J. Danford. In the name of the Benevolent Father of all, I the said Ellis J. Danford, being of sound and disposing mind and memory, considering the uncertainty of continuance in life, and desiring to make such disposition of my worldly estate as I deem best do make, publish and declare, this to be my last will and testament, hereby revoking and annulling any and all former will or wills whatsoever by me made. First: I desire all my just debts and funeral expenses to be paid, as soon as possible after my decease. Second: I give and bequeath and devise to my beloved wife Katie Danford, in lieu of her dower rights in all of my real estate, for and during her natural life only, provided she does not remarry, the following real-estate situate in the Township of Noble, County of Noble and State of Ohio to wit: Sixty seven acres off of the East side of the East half of the South east Quarter of section No. 15 in Township 7 of Range 9, the same being the farm upon which we now reside. In case my said wife does remarry or in case of her death, then and in that event it is my will that the above described real-estate be sold and the proceeds thereof divided amongst my children viz: Robert Danford, Arza Danford, Minnie Bond and Mary Danford, share and share alike. Third: I give, devise and bequeath all the rest and residue of my real-estate and any interest I may have therein to my children above named; and I hereby authorize and empower my executors hereinafter named, to sell the same for such price and upon such terms as they may think best and deeds to purchasers to execute in fee-simple, and divide the proceeds derived from such sales amongst my said children heretofore named, share and share alike. Fourth: It is my will that all my just debts and funeral expenses be paid out of my personal property and whatever is left of my said personal property after the payment of my said just debts and funeral expenses, I give and bequeath to my said beloved wife absolutely. Fifth: I nominate and appoint my two sons Robert Danford and Arza Danford executors of this my last will and testament. In witness whereof, I have hereunto set my hand this fourteenth day of November, I the year Ninteen hundred and three. Ellis J. Danford.
